Web17 aug. 2024 · IoT uses a variety of technologies to connect the digital and physical worlds. Physical objects are embedded with sensors—which can monitor things like temperature or motion, or really any change in environment—and actuators—which receive signals from sensors and then do something in response to those changes. WebA thing, in the context of the internet of things ( IoT ), refers to any entity such as a device that forms a network and can transfer data with other devices over the network. In an IoT network, each thing has a unique identifier, might be part of an embedded system, and can collect and share data with minimal or no human intervention.
WebBotnet definition. The word botnet is a blend of the words "robot" and "network." Here’s a brief botnet definition: a botnet is a network of computers running bots under the control of a bot herder. Bots are software applications that run automated scripts over a network, while a bot herder is a person controlling and maintaining the botnet.
